Output aeacb53e93ba64ee596cd95477282fae6d8519dc2a5f063534989cf5fdca66bc:1

value
20570675
script pubkey
OP_0 OP_PUSHBYTES_20 e4b95ab8dfac1699c451cd6127d82982bc4e5708
address
bc1quju44wxl4stfn3z3e4sj0kpfs27yu4cgenqfdh
transaction
aeacb53e93ba64ee596cd95477282fae6d8519dc2a5f063534989cf5fdca66bc
confirmations
42104
spent
true